Output 10cc90896db4756ed3fb2351392bbbb04e91236c89038c331cb0ea956dac42e2:0

value
2469510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fdaf5307c4379713f81f7128c9b13f777a7c674 OP_EQUAL
address
34bTAweyoYnXmhRMiVv6vjp8n98rkpUbDu
transaction
10cc90896db4756ed3fb2351392bbbb04e91236c89038c331cb0ea956dac42e2
confirmations
277945
spent
true